ROI and economic value added. The Bella Vista Woodwork Company uses return on investment and economic value added as performance evaluation measures for its division managers. The company's weighted-average cost of capital is 10 percent. Assume a tax rate of 20 percent. Financial data for the company's three divisions follow. (All foreign cur- rencies have been converted to U.S. dollars.)
U.S. Division
Asia Division
Europe Division
Sales
$300,000
$375,000
$450,000
Operating
25,500
28,000
29,500
Assets
150,000
125,000
175,000
Current Liabilities
10,000
5,000
15,000
a. Compute the return on investment for each division.
b. Compute the economic value added amount for each division.
c. Which division's manager is performing the best using ROI? Which division's manager is performing the best using economic value added? Explain your results.
